Auto delete 2FA text messages is a nice feature, as are voicemail transcripts and your contact photo/poster.

Also the dictation to text is much improved.

In terms of iOS17 - if you haven't already go into Accessbility -> Touch -> Haptic Touch and try out "Fast".. it's imo much better than the default.

Always been a thing, but always used to be an option you could enable or disable. It is helpful when you are wearing sunglasses (or a mask...) and the phone cannot see your eyes (or your whole face).

You can also use your watch to unlock a Mac mini (and approve things rather than entering your password).
